Licence numbers are self-reported to NPPES at registration. They do not confirm a licence is currently active, in good standing, or valid for the specialty shown — only the state board can tell you that, which is why we link to each one.

Full NPPES record

An NPI-1 identifies a single person. It stays with the clinician for life, even if they move practice or change state, which is why the address on file can lag behind where they actually work today.

How the check works, step by step

Every NPI carries a Luhn check digit — the same scheme used on credit cards. CMS prefixes the number with 80840 before computing it, which marks it as a US health identifier.

Digit 8 0 8 4 0 1 0 0 3 0 0 5 2 8
Doubled? ×2 ×2 ×2 ×2 ×2 ×2 ×2
Value 8 0 8 8 0 2 0 0 3 0 0 1 2 7

Sum = 39 · next multiple of 10 = 40 · check digit = 1 · actual last digit = 1

A valid check digit only means the number is well-formed. It does not mean the provider is licensed, active, or in good standing — those are separate questions answered by the sections above.
